What is the difference between estar and ser? Will mark brainliest!

Answer:

Ser is used in a simple way, to talk about WHAT something is (permanent state). To describe characteristics that are an essential part of the thing we're talking about. Estar is used to talk about HOW something is, so we use it for conditions, locations, emotions, and actions (temporary states).

From latin perspective...

Ser is from the Latin word esse, meaning "essence." Ser is also a noun that means "life" or "human being. Estar is from the Latin verb stare. In english we use it "to stand." Estar describes a noun's current state of being.

Ser is about WHAT something is. Estar is about HOW something is.
